The United Kingdom’s reproductive technology regulators have just confirmed research done by a team of scientists at Cornell University, who were the first to genetically modify a human embryo. The research was presented in 2007, at the annual American Society for Reproductive Medicine meeting, but wasn’t publicized until the research was confirmed. The embryo was […]

$5,500,000,000
Microsoft withdrew its bid to buy Yahoo because of that amount of money. When looked at in context, Microsoft was willing to pay $47.5 billion for the seemingly simple search-engine site Yahoo, who was expecting a hardy $53 billion.
